How much does a removalist cost in Brisbane?

Brisbane removalist costs average $142/hr (2 men + truck). Find out why Find a Mover users typically pay less than other platforms, with rates from $124-$171/hr. Get direct, competitive quotes with no hidden commissions!

  • 50% of quotes for 2 men + truck fall at or below the Brisbane median of $142 per hour.
  • 80% of quotes fall between $124 and $171 per hour.
  • Find a Mover users typically pay less than other quote platforms - our direct contact model means no hidden commission fees.

Data-driven pricing insights

The pricing information is derived from an analysis of thousands of real quotes on the Find a Mover platform for the Brisbane area over the last 12 months.

Brisbane moving insights and stats

Explore Brisbane moving insights and statistics based on thousands of real moves to give you transparent, up-to-date pricing and insights for your area.

10-Year Moving Cost Evolution (2015-2025)

2 men 1 truck
Key Trend
Brisbane moving costs increased 25.7% vs 29.9% inflation.

Brisbane moving stats

7.6%
Price increase compared to 1 year ago
March
Peak moving month with 6% higher demand than quietest months
5.0 hrs
Typical move time from start to finish
20m3
Average volume, equivalent to a 2–3 bedroom home
Friday
Most popular day of the week for moving bookings
18 days
Most customers book their move around 2–3 weeks in advance

Removalists Brisbane: What you need to know

Brisbane is Queensland's subtropical capital, where jacaranda-lined streets wind around a meandering river and heritage Queenslanders stand alongside sleek high-rises. The city sprawls across hills and valleys, creating distinct neighbourhoods that present unique moving challenges.

Coordinating a move from a traditional Queenslander in New Farm with its elevated position requires different tactics than relocating from a modern apartment in South Brisbane or a family home in Chermside. Inner suburbs feature steep inclines and narrow streets, while outer regions present challenges of distance.

Brisbane's landscape dictates your moving logistics. The winding Brisbane River creates a city of bridges, while the surrounding ranges form natural barriers that influence traffic flow. The city's famous hills mean that what appears flat on a map might involve navigating significant elevation changes with heavy furniture.

Traffic follows Brisbane's growing character—the Pacific Motorway crawls during morning rush hour, CBD access becomes congested as workers head home, and the Gateway bridges create bottlenecks during peak periods.

Weather considerations are vital—summer moves mean planning around humidity and sudden afternoon thunderstorms. Winter offers perfect moving conditions, but year-round sunshine means protecting furniture from UV damage even during brief exposure.

When planning your Brisbane move, partnering with removalists who understand the city's unique topography and climate is essential for a stress-free transition.

Traffic & timing

Major routes experience congestion between 7–9 AM and 4–6:30 PM. Moving mid-morning or early afternoon offers significant advantages, particularly when crossing between Ascot and Carindale.

Parking & access

Inner-city areas like Kangaroo Point, West End and Newstead have limited street parking. Check with Brisbane City Council about temporary parking permits and be mindful of clearway times.

High-rise & apartment moves

New developments in Teneriffe, Hamilton and Woolloongabba typically have specific moving procedures. Book your lift access well in advance, especially in high-density apartment precincts.

Local insider tips

Plan around Brisbane's afternoon storms in summer and check for road closures during events at Suncorp Stadium. Be prepared for steep driveways when moving to elevated suburbs like Wilston or Bulimba.

Brisbane tip: The city's hilly terrain means many homes (especially classic Queenslanders in Paddington and Red Hill) feature steep stairs and limited street access—book removalists who know Brisbane's elevation challenges.

Frequently asked questions

A removalist also known as a furniture mover, assists people in moving their belongings from one place to another location. They offer transport, packing, loading along with packing and unloading. Certain removalists provide additional services like piano removals and even storage solutions.

The cost of transport when moving interstate is determined by various factors, which include the distance between locations you are moving, volume, additional services to be offered as well as travel costs. These variables can assist the moving company to determine what the cost of moving will be. Find a Mover can provide you with estimates of pricing from several interstate moving companies. Simply list your move on Find a Mover in minutes.
Are you planning to move? Plan at least a few hundred dollars for moving or even higher to cover international or interstate moves. It is suggested that you obtain quotes from reputable moving firms to guarantee the highest quality of service and reasonable pricing.
Moving companies typically take distances that exceed 150km as long-distance regional move. Likewise, moves that cross state borders are considered to be lengthy distance. Moving companies may be more inclined to offer a fixed price quote for long-distance moves and an hourly rate for local moves and we suggest inquiring directly with the  moving company.
It can be a good idea to make sure your furniture is cleaned prior to moving to your new home. It can be done by using a simple vacuum cleaner and a wipe-down or even dust. This way your furniture will look fresh and new after your relocation. It will also help you save time cleaning the furniture when it's in position at the new home or business.
Are you considering hiring local movers to help with your move? Plan to book at least four to eight weeks ahead. Be aware that the time of the move is contingent on several factors, such as the needs of your move and what is available within your area. You must plan ahead to find the most suitable times such as weekend and summer. Planning ahead will provide you with options to work with.
Identify the most reliable local removal company by examining their reputation, the breadth of their service offerings, their insurance policies, and customer testimonials. Ensure you get multiple quotes to compare pricing.
For moving day, declutter your spaces, pack and label boxes with items you won’t need right away, and prepare an essentials bag. Additionally, ensure that the removalist has access to parking near your home.
Moving services may be priced on either a fixed rate or an hourly basis. A fixed rate is often applied to interstate moves or for jobs with clearly defined parameters, whereas local or variable scope moves might be billed hourly.
